Abstract

Official abstract text for this publication.

On the perimeter of a head ( 14 ) that is bonded on one end of the shank ( 12 ) of a T-shaped cutter, multiple end cutting edge sections ( 16 ) with a cutting edge ( 16 a ) on the tip side of the T-shaped cutter ( 10 ) and multiple upper edge sections ( 18 ) with a cutting edge ( 18 a ) on the base end side are disposed alternating in the circumferential direction of the T-shaped cutter. The cutting edges ( 16 a, 18 a ) of the end cutting edge sections ( 16 ) and the upper edge sections ( 18 ) form an integral structure with the shank ( 12 ) and the head ( 14 ).

First claim

Opening claim text (preview).

The invention claimed is: 1. A method of forming a rib having an overhanging part by cutting a workpiece made of an aluminum alloy, the method comprising: providing a T-cutter, which comprises a shank and a head provided at an end of the shank, the head defining a plurality of bottom edge parts and top edge parts alternately arranged in a peripheral direction of the T-cutter, each of the bottom edge parts having a cutting edge formed by a ridgeline defined by intersection between a rake face of the bottom edge part, and a bottom face, a side face, and an R-corner therebetween of the bottom edge part, each of the top edge parts having a cutting edge formed by a ridgeline defined by intersection between a rake face of the top edge part, and a top face, a side face, and an R corner therebetween of the top edge part, forming a rib part of said workpiece, while the workpiece is mounted to a table of a five-axis machine tool having three linear feed axes and two rotational feed axes, by using an end mill attached to a spindle, while leaving a thickness of at least a width of said overhanging part; attaching the T-cutter, with said shank and said head, to the spindle of the five-axis machine tool, rotating the spindle; and moving said workpiece mounted to the table of the five-axis machine tool and said T-cutter relative to each other under five-axis control of the five-axis machine so as to form the overhanging part in a form of a three-dimensional undercut shape defined by a curved surface which is slanted with respect to a plane vertical to an axial line of the T-cutter, after determining processing conditions so as to remove 100 cm to 1000 cm of material from the workpiece per minute.
